Population in Kamień Municipality 2023

In 2023, Kamień municipality ranked 2040 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Population shrank by 87 residents -2.09% between 2018-2023, at 4,071.

Among 1984 declining municipalities, in top 40% for steepest decline. Within Chełmski county, ranked 8 of 15 municipalities.

Based on 31 years of official GUS statistics for Chełmski county municipalities within Lublin province.
